1. Energy Efficiency and Lower Utility Bills
Outdated, single-pane windows or warped wood doors act as thermal sieves. Throughout winter, they let valuable heat escape; during summer season, they enable solar heat to flood the home, forcing HVAC systems to work overtime. Modern replacement windows include double or triple-pane glass, gas fills (like argon or krypton), and low-emissivity (Low-E) finishes that reflect heat back to its source.

3. Improved Security and Safety
Old locks can be fragile and simple to control, while painted-shut windows can become harmful fire risks. Modern replacement windows include multi-point locking systems, durable hardware, and tempered or laminated glass choices that make forced entry much more hard.

Purchasing doors and window replacement can feel difficult, however understanding what takes place step-by-step assists alleviate the anxiety.
Step 1: Consultation and Measurement
A trusted specialist will visit the home to go over styles, products, and energy rankings. Precise measurements are required to make sure custom-fit products.
Step 2: Ordering and Manufacturing
Because many windows and doors are custom-made to fit specific rough openings, there is typically a waiting period of a few weeks to a few months while items are produced.
Step 3: Preparation
House owners should clear the workspace by eliminating window treatments, furniture, and wall art near the setup sites. Professionals will set ground cloth to secure floors.
Step 4: Removal and Installation
The old units are carefully extracted. Installers check the rough openings for water damage or rot, repair glass any problems, and after that fit the brand-new windows or doors level, plumb, and square.
Step 5: Sealing and Finishing
Top-quality insulation foam and caulking are used to get rid of air leakages. Interior trim, exterior flashing, and cleanup settle the process.

How long does the setup take?
A basic property project including 10 windows and an entry door typically takes in between 2 to 4 days, depending on the team size and the intricacy of the setup.
Do I require a permit for replacement?
In lots of towns, a direct pocket replacement (slipping a brand-new window glass repair near me into an existing frame) does not require a license. Nevertheless, altering the size of an opening or replacing structural doors frequently requires local building authorizations. A professional specialist typically handles this.
